Schedule-Informed Temporal Fusion Forecasting of Hourly Airport Security-Checkpoint Throughput

Read the original on arXiv Machine Learning →

arXiv:2608. 02950v1 Announce Type: new Abstract: Checkpoint staffing requires accurate forecasts of when screening demand will occur, yet flight schedules record departure times rather than passenger arrival times at security checkpoints.
